An introduction to Cumbria Education Trust.

The trust is responsible for the education of more than 5,000 young people across ten primary schools, three secondaries and our West Coast Sixth Form.

While we have grown quickly, the vision for our young people remains the same; to enable every one to reach their potential by providing an innovative and inspiring learning experience.

We believe in raising the aspirations of our children and helping them aim higher. We offer a broad and balanced curriculum that is enriched by many wonderful and exciting opportunities.

‘Be the best you can be’ is a motto shared throughout our schools, as are the key characteristics of Respect, Responsibility and Resilience.

I firmly believe that schools are stronger when they work together and sharing best practice across our primaries and secondaries is part of everyday life. It is also a priority to support teachers with excellent professional development opportunities, which in turn benefits all our children.

Our schools are a vital cog in their local communities and we are fortunate to count on strong support from families and stakeholders in each area.
